£26,513 - £33,330 pro rata per annum (£15,907.80 - £19,998 actual salary)

22.2 hours per week

Permanent

Location: Nuns Corner, Grimsby

The TEC Partnership is a large, innovative, dynamic and financially sound organisation. We are officially an “Outstanding” educational provider.

The Faculty of Health Well-Being and Society supports many students from within the local area and offers provision from Further Education through to Higher Education. The Faculty has developed its provision and recruits well for the local area and is developing strong links with the community and that of its employers.

The School of HE Education and Social Science currently sits in the above Faculty and is now looking for a Programme Leader to lead on the FdA Children, Young People and Families programme within the University Centre Grimsby. This is an exciting opportunity for anyone interested in supporting with the expansion of the current provision. The successful candidate will play a lead role in the development, delivery and quality enhancement of the programme and will support with the design, conduct and dissemination of high-quality teaching and learning in this area and be expected to teach across Level 4, 5 and 6.

Requirements Of The Successful Candidate

Hold a relevant Degree and Masters qualification.

Hold a teaching qualification or be working towards.

Have a good understanding of safeguarding, supporting families and children, of professional and competent practice and of theory and be able to apply this knowledge to current working practice.

Experience working in the field of ’childhood and youth’.

High levels of skill in leading teaching and learning and be able to motivate, enthuse and challenge students to produce the highest quality work.

Strong communication, organisational and interpersonal skills, together with a commitment to working with students from a range of different backgrounds, are also essential.
